How to Pick the Best Gaming Mini PC

Processor and Graphics Performance

The CPU and integrated GPU (or eGPU support) determine frame rates. Look for Ryzen 7 or 9 series with RDNA 3 graphics for modern gaming without a dedicated card, or OCuLink ports for external GPU upgrades.

Memory and Storage

DDR5 RAM at 5600MHz or higher reduces latency in demanding titles. At least 32GB is recommended for multitasking, while NVMe PCIe 4.0 SSDs ensure fast load times. Avoid models with soldered RAM if future upgrades are needed.

Connectivity and Expansion

Dual 2.5GbE LAN is ideal for low-latency networking, while USB4 and OCuLink provide future-proofing for external GPUs and high-speed peripherals. Triple 4K display support is a bonus for productivity but less critical for pure gaming.

Thermal Management

Sustained gaming generates significant heat. Look for vapor chamber cooling or dual-fan designs that prevent throttling. Check reviews for noise levels under load, as smaller chassis can become loud.

Form Factor and Portability

Consider size constraints for your desk or travel. Models under 1 liter are ultra-portable but may compromise on cooling or upgradeability. Ensure the chassis has adequate ventilation and tool-less access for SSD/RAM swaps.

Gaming Mini PC FAQ

Q Can a mini PC really handle modern AAA games?

Yes, models with Ryzen 7 7730U or 8945HS and RDNA 3 graphics can run titles like Cyberpunk 2077 at 1080p medium settings. For higher fidelity, choose a mini PC with OCuLink or USB4 to connect an external GPU.

Is 16GB of RAM enough for gaming on a mini PC?

16GB is sufficient for most current games, but 32GB DDR5 is recommended for smoother multitasking and future-proofing, especially if you stream or run background apps.

What is OCuLink and why does it matter for gaming?

OCuLink is a high-bandwidth port that connects external GPUs with near-direct PCIe performance, offering much lower latency than Thunderbolt or USB4. It is essential for serious gaming upgrades on mini PCs.

Do gaming mini PCs overheat quickly?

It depends on the cooling solution. High-end models with vapor chambers or dual fans can maintain boost clocks during long sessions. Always check thermal reviews and avoid placing the unit in enclosed spaces.

Can I upgrade the RAM and storage later?

Many mini PCs use SODIMM slots and M.2 NVMe drives that are user-replaceable. However, some budget models have soldered RAM, so verify the specifications before purchase if upgradability is important.
